The Israeli military reported intercepting a missile on Sunday. This projectile was launched from Yemen, according to their statement. Houthi rebels claimed responsibility for this specific launch. Their stated target was an air base located in southern Israel.

A military statement from Israel confirmed the interception. They specified that this occurred before the missile entered Israeli territory. In contrast, the Houthi militants in Yemen offered a different account. They claimed to have launched a "hypersonic missile". The alleged target was the Nevatim air base in Israel's Negev desert.

The Houthis identify as part of Iran's "axis of resistance". This group opposes both Israel and the United States. They present their actions as a defense of Palestinians. This stance is taken amidst the ongoing Israel-Hamas conflict in Gaza. Their actions include regular missile and drone launches. These are directed at Israel and Red Sea vessels.

These Houthi attacks have triggered responses from Israel and the US. Both nations have conducted strikes on Houthi targets. Since US President Donald Trump's return in January, these counter-attacks have intensified. Reports from Israel's army radio indicate over twenty Houthi missiles fired since mid-March. This resumption followed a two-month ceasefire during Israel's Gaza offensive.
